### Autonomous Plowing Systems

One of the most groundbreaking innovations in plowing technology is the introduction of autonomous plowing systems. These systems utilize GPS technology and sophisticated sensors to enable tractors to plow fields with minimal human intervention. By accurately mapping out the terrain and obstacles, autonomous plowing systems can optimize the plowing process, ensuring even coverage and reducing the risk of overlapping or missed areas. This technology not only saves time and labor costs but also enhances precision and productivity in the field.

### Variable Rate Plowing

Variable rate plowing is another cutting-edge technology that is gaining traction in the agricultural industry. This system allows farmers to adjust the depth and intensity of plowing based on the specific needs of different areas within a field. By analyzing soil composition, moisture levels, and other relevant data, farmers can customize the plowing process to optimize soil health and crop yields. Variable rate plowing helps reduce soil erosion, improve water retention, and enhance overall soil quality, leading to more sustainable farming practices.

### Electric Plows

As the world shifts towards more sustainable and eco-friendly practices, electric plows have emerged as a promising alternative to traditional diesel-powered equipment. Electric plows are powered by rechargeable batteries or solar panels, eliminating the need for fossil fuels and reducing carbon emissions. These plows are not only environmentally friendly but also quieter, more efficient, and easier to maintain than their traditional counterparts. With advancements in battery technology and renewable energy sources, electric plows are becoming increasingly popular among farmers who prioritize sustainability.

### Robotic Plows

Robotic plows represent the next frontier in plowing technology, combining automation and artificial intelligence to revolutionize the plowing process. These advanced machines are equipped with sensors, cameras, and AI algorithms that enable them to navigate fields, adjust plowing depth, and avoid obstacles with precision. Robotic plows can operate around the clock, significantly increasing productivity and reducing the reliance on manual labor. With the ability to work in various weather conditions and terrains, robotic plows offer farmers a versatile and efficient solution for field preparation.

### Sustainable Tillage Practices

In recent years, there has been a growing emphasis on sustainable tillage practices that minimize soil disturbance and promote soil health. Conservation tillage, no-till farming, and reduced tillage techniques are gaining popularity among farmers who recognize the importance of preserving soil structure and minimizing erosion. These practices not only reduce fuel consumption and labor costs but also improve soil fertility, water retention, and carbon sequestration. By adopting sustainable tillage practices, farmers can enhance the long-term health and productivity of their land while mitigating environmental impact.
